ZCZC MIATCUAT1 ALL TTAA00 KNHC DDHHMM Tropical Storm Earl Tropical Cyclone Update N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L AL062022 850 AM AST Mon Sep 05 2022 ...NOAA HURRICANE HUNTERS FIND THAT EARL IS STRONGER... Recent NOAA Hurricane Hunter aircraft data indicates that Earl now has maximum sustained winds of 65 mph (105 km/h) with higher gusts. This updated information will be reflected in the next advisory at 1500 UTC. SUMMARY OF 850 AM AST...1250 UTC...INFORMATION ---------------------------------------------- LOCATION...21.5N 65.2W ABOUT 190 MI...305 KM N OF ST. THOMAS ABOUT 650 MI...1050 KM S OF BERMUDA MAXIMUM SUSTAINED WINDS...65 MPH...105 KM/H PRESENT MOVEMENT...NNW OR 340 DEGREES AT 5 MPH...7 KM/H MINIMUM CENTRAL PRESSURE...998 MB...29.47 INCHES $$ Forecaster Papin/Cangialosi NNNN
